Excel Programming through VBA: A Complete Macro Driven Excel 2010 Application
After completing this EBook you will have a complete, macro driven, Excel application. The original version is Excel 2010, but the code and functionality is designed to work on previous versions; in addition to the 2013 version. All source code and Excel sheets are downloadable from the author's web site.
We will cover the following subjects.

Using the Match statement
Creating a user interface with UserForms
Loading web addresses from your Excel application
Programming Excel through VBA-based subroutines
Creating button functionality through code
Populating form elements with values in your Excel sheet
